Wasabi Technologies launched the findings of its world cloud storage index, centered on the media and leisure (M&E) trade. The survey, commissioned by Wasabi Technologies and performed by Vanson Bourne, seeks to uncover the altering attitudes amongst IT leaders in M&E organisations towards public cloud storage adoption, the elements that affect storage shopping for selections, and the highest priorities in the case of finances, use instances, security, and cloud knowledge migration.

Survey findings highlighted that, whereas M&E organisations are nonetheless comparatively new to cloud storage (69% of respondents had been utilizing cloud storage for 3 years or much less), public cloud storage use is on the rise, with 89% of respondents trying to improve (74%) or keep (15%) their cloud companies. M&E respondents mentioned they allocate 13.9% of their IT budgets to public cloud storage companies, on common. However, overdrawn budgets attributable to hidden charges, alongside cybersecurity and data loss issues, stay problematic for M&E organisations.

Complex charges are a significant problem for M&E organisations globally

  • More than half of M&E organisations exceeded budgeted spend on cloud storage companies within the final yr.
  • Nearly half (49%) of M&E organisations’ public cloud storage invoice was comprised of charges in 2022, with the opposite half going to precise storage capability used.
  • Understanding the prices and costs related to cloud utilization was cited because the primary cloud migration problem for M&E organisations.
  • M&E organisations rely closely on knowledge entry, egress and ingress, a key motive why M&E respondents indicated the very best prevalence of API name charges in comparison with the worldwide common.
  • M&E respondents confirmed a really excessive prevalence of knowledge migration to the cloud, with 95% saying they migrated storage from on-premises to public cloud within the final yr.

M&E organisations are involved about cybersecurity and knowledge loss

  • M&E respondents rising their public cloud storage budgets within the subsequent 12 months cited new knowledge safety, backup and restoration necessities as the highest motive driving the rise, in comparison with the worldwide common the place safety ranked third.
  • Almost half (45%) of M&E organisations reported utilizing multiple public cloud supplier. Data safety necessities had been one of many high the explanation why M&E organisations had been selecting a multi-cloud technique, rating an in depth second (44%) to completely different shopping for centres throughout the organisation making their very own buy selections (47%).

The high three largest safety issues M&E organisations have with public cloud embody:

  • Lack of native safety companies (42%)
  • Lack of native backup, catastrophe and knowledge safety instruments and companies (39%)
  • Lack of expertise with cloud platforms or satisfactory safety coaching (38%)
